It looks like Viega recently came out with ball valves for their Pureflow Press system. I bought two 1" valves today (Viega 98200) and the passage through the ball appears no larger than 1/2". They call these full port valves; maybe I've misunderstood the meaning of full port. I can't bring myself to use these on 1" pex due to the restriction, perceived or real. Any idea why they are made this way? At $52 each I expected better.

Was looking for a simple valve solution when plumbing in a softener with all press fittings.

Crimp pex? Yeah those are no where interior pipe size. Your can get closer with expansion pex, but copper or screwed is gonna be your best bet for a bigger interior.
